Little Muddy Creek
Little Muddy Creek is a stream in Butler, Kentucky. Little Muddy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Clark Landing, as well as near Guy.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Guy
Hamlet
Guy is an unincorporated community in Warren County, Kentucky, United States. A post office was established in the community in 1912, and named for local resident William Guy Thomas. Guy is situated 1½ miles south of Little Muddy Creek.
